Maybe that's why yet again, Wyoming has ranked in the top fifteen on Thrillist annual "The Most Beautiful States in the U.S., Ranked".

While in the last two or three years, the Equality State has been in the top ten, for some shocking reason, in 2024 we have fallen one spot, down to number 11.

Here are the top ten according to Thrillist:

  1. California
  2. Alaska
  3. Hawaii 
  4. Colorado
  5. Utah
  6. Washington
  7. Oregon
  8. Arizona
  9. Montana
  10. Maine
